One of the country’s leading experts on gender equity and inclusion, Rebecca is the President of SHAMBAUGH Leadership, a global leadership development organization whose mission is to develop high-performing and inclusive leaders who transform workplace cultures to drive greater innovation and business results. She is respected for her lifetime of groundbreaking research and thought leadership for developing and advancing women leaders and executives, creating equitable cultures where everyone can thrive.Rebecca is also the Founder of Women in Leadership and Learning, one of the first executive leadership development programs in the country dedicated to the research, advancement, and retention of women leaders and executives. Rebecca has served as a strategic partner with a number of executives and their organizations to create inclusive work cultures that drive greater talent utilization, innovation, and gender balance.Rebecca speaks at major conferences and forums around the world every year, challenging conventional wisdom and overturning assumptions about how to lead in today’s business environment across six continents. Engaging audiences in helping them find a winning strategy that drives organizational growth and high-performance culture, while creating the most powerful competitive advantage on the innovation front.When it comes to women’s empowerment and advocacy, she has received many distinctions and awards including: Recipient of the Smart CEO Brava! Award, Business Leader’s Women Who Mean Business Award, Entrepreneur Organization of the Year Award, Finalist for the Outstanding Corporate Citizenship Award for Woman-Owned Business of the Year. Rebecca is on the Board of Directors for Women Business Collaborative (WBC), Chairman of the Board of Young Women Lead, Member of the National Press Club and the Economic Club of Washington, D.C.Rebecca partners with a cross-section of clients such as: Association of Corporate Counsel (ACC), Capital One, Cisco, Dow Chemical, Facebook, Hilton Worldwide, IBM, Johnson & Johnson, KPMG, Marriott International, Mastercard, Microsoft, National Grid and Salesforce.Rebecca has presented keynotes at Marriott’s Women History Month Summit, The Conference Board’s Women’s Leadership Conference, Berkeley University Women’s Conference, National Association of Women in Financial Services, Information Technology Senior Management Forum, The National Intelligence Agency Women’s Summit, The Women’s Investment Group of the Chartered Financial Analyst Society (CFA), Watermark and a TEDx speaker.
